plymouthd crashed with SIGSEGV in ply_renderer_get_buffer_for_head()

Bug #1377378 reported by Alan
370
This bug affects 76 people
Affects Status Importance Assigned to Milestone
plymouth (Ubuntu)
Confirmed
Medium
abhilash

Bug Description

Crash when start.

ProblemType: Crash
DistroRelease: Ubuntu 14.10
Package: plymouth 0.9.0-0ubuntu6
ProcVersionSignature: Ubuntu 3.16.0-20.27-generic 3.16.3
Uname: Linux 3.16.0-20-generic i686
NonfreeKernelModules: wl
ApportVersion: 2.14.7-0ubuntu3
Architecture: i386
BootLog:
 Loading the saved-state of the serial devices...
  * Setting up X socket directories... 
[ OK ]
  * Starting automatic crash report generation: apport 
[ OK ]
Date: Sat Oct 4 05:02:47 2014
DefaultPlymouth: /lib/plymouth/themes/ubuntu-logo/ubuntu-logo.plymouth
ExecutablePath: /sbin/plymouthd
InstallationDate: Installed on 2014-05-03 (154 days ago)
InstallationMedia: Ubuntu 14.04 LTS "Trusty Tahr" - Release i386 (20140417)
MachineType: Acer Aspire 5734Z
ProcCmdLine: BOOT_IMAGE=/boot/vmlinuz-3.16.0-20-generic root=UUID=93da5e1e-271e-424a-9e7e-185097bd72e4 ro quiet splash vt.handoff=7
ProcCmdline: @sbin/plymouthd --mode=boot --attach-to-session
ProcEnviron:
 TERM=linux
 PATH=(custom, no user)
ProcFB: 0 inteldrmfb
ProcKernelCmdLine: BOOT_IMAGE=/boot/vmlinuz-3.16.0-20-generic root=UUID=93da5e1e-271e-424a-9e7e-185097bd72e4 ro quiet splash vt.handoff=7
SegvAnalysis:
 Segfault happened at: 0xb77837cb <ply_renderer_get_buffer_for_head+27>: mov 0x8(%eax),%ecx
 PC (0xb77837cb) ok
 source "0x8(%eax)" (0x00000010) not located in a known VMA region (needed readable region)!
 destination "%ecx" ok
SegvReason: reading NULL VMA
Signal: 11
SourcePackage: plymouth
StacktraceTop:
 ply_renderer_get_buffer_for_head () from /lib/i386-linux-gnu/libply-splash-core.so.4
 ply_pixel_display_draw_area () from /lib/i386-linux-gnu/libply-splash-core.so.4
 script_lib_sprite_refresh () from /lib/i386-linux-gnu/plymouth/script.so
 ?? () from /lib/i386-linux-gnu/plymouth/script.so
 ply_event_loop_process_pending_events () from /lib/i386-linux-gnu/libply.so.4
TextPlymouth: /lib/plymouth/themes/ubuntu-text/ubuntu-text.plymouth
Title: plymouthd crashed with SIGSEGV in ply_renderer_get_buffer_for_head()
UpgradeStatus: No upgrade log present (probably fresh install)
UserGroups:

dmi.bios.date: 04/25/2011
dmi.bios.vendor: Acer
dmi.bios.version: V1.06
dmi.board.asset.tag: Base Board Asset Tag
dmi.board.name: Aspire 5734Z
dmi.board.vendor: Acer
dmi.board.version: V1.06
dmi.chassis.type: 10
dmi.chassis.vendor: Acer
dmi.chassis.version: V1.06
dmi.modalias: dmi:bvnAcer:bvrV1.06:bd04/25/2011:svnAcer:pnAspire5734Z:pvrV1.06:rvnAcer:rnAspire5734Z:rvrV1.06:cvnAcer:ct10:cvrV1.06:
dmi.product.name: Aspire 5734Z
dmi.product.version: V1.06
dmi.sys.vendor: Acer

Revision history for this message
Alan (alanjas) wrote :
Revision history for this message
Apport retracing service (apport) wrote :

StacktraceTop:
 ply_renderer_get_buffer_for_head (renderer=0x8, head=0x9c69370) at ply-renderer.c:328
 ply_pixel_display_draw_area (display=0x9c4e7c0, x=459, y=398, width=21, height=21) at ply-pixel-display.c:144
 draw_area (data=<optimized out>, height=<optimized out>, width=<optimized out>, y=<optimized out>, x=<optimized out>) at ./script-lib-sprite.c:537
 script_lib_sprite_refresh (data=0x9c4b918) at ./script-lib-sprite.c:837
 on_timeout (plugin=0x9c53578) at ./plugin.c:236

Revision history for this message
Apport retracing service (apport) wrote : Stacktrace.txt
Revision history for this message
Apport retracing service (apport) wrote : StacktraceSource.txt
Revision history for this message
Apport retracing service (apport) wrote : ThreadStacktrace.txt
Changed in plymouth (Ubuntu):
importance: Undecided → Medium
tags: removed: need-i386-retrace
information type: Private → Public
Revision history for this message
Andy Whitcroft (apw) wrote :

@Alan is this reproducible ie. does it happen often, or is it a one off?

Revision history for this message
Alan (alanjas) wrote :

No. Only happens sometimes after login.

Revision history for this message
Launchpad Janitor (janitor) wrote :

Status changed to 'Confirmed' because the bug affects multiple users.

Changed in plymouth (Ubuntu):
status: New → Confirmed
tags: added: vivid
Revision history for this message
Moahadeb (cwesbrooks) wrote :

lsb_release -rd;apt-cache policy nautilus plymouth
Description: Ubuntu Vivid Vervet (development branch)
Release: 15.04
nautilus:
  Installed: 1:3.14.2-0ubuntu4
  Candidate: 1:3.14.2-0ubuntu4
  Version table:
 *** 1:3.14.2-0ubuntu4 0
        500 http://us.archive.ubuntu.com/ubuntu/ vivid/main i386 Packages
        100 /var/lib/dpkg/status
plymouth:
  Installed: 0.9.0-0ubuntu9
  Candidate: 0.9.0-0ubuntu9
  Version table:
 *** 0.9.0-0ubuntu9 0
        500 http://us.archive.ubuntu.com/ubuntu/ vivid/main i386 Packages
        100 /var/lib/dpkg/status

Revision history for this message
Majord51 (majord51) wrote :

This error occured in 15.04 Ubuntu beta immediately after a reboot required by a software update.

Changed in plymouth (Ubuntu):
assignee: nobody → Remo Ritzmann (remo-ritzmann)
assignee: Remo Ritzmann (remo-ritzmann) → nobody
Changed in plymouth (Ubuntu):
assignee: nobody → abhilash (abhilashdesai123)
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.